Baruch. 1212 Lyttleton St. Phone 619-J. 14c T. dT Purvla, yorahlpfnl master, announces that Spring Hill Ix)dge No. 188, A.F.M.. will hold apecial services on Sunday afternoon. June 20 at 5 o'clock observing the Festi val of St. John the Baptist The Rev. H. Dwight MeCsIiater, grand chaplain , of the Grand Igxlge of South Carolina, will give the address for the occasion. “Visiting brethem and the gen-, eral public are invited to attend this service," said Mr. Purvis. Members of Spring Hill lodge are .requested to meet at the Masonic Hall half an hour before the hour of service.” • When you think of Lnmbei Think of uj . . . Miller Lum ber Company.
